Evan Jarrett
|
2a60a47fd5
|
fix issues pulling other users images. fix labels taking priority over annotations. fix various auth errors
|
2025-12-23 16:20:52 -06:00 |
|
Evan Jarrett
|
8d64efe229
|
clean up some lexicon usage
|
2025-12-20 10:44:26 -06:00 |
|
Evan Jarrett
|
23303c2187
|
have Holds post with new og card
|
2025-12-20 10:40:11 -06:00 |
|
Evan Jarrett
|
5f19213e32
|
better open graph
|
2025-12-18 12:29:20 -06:00 |
|
Evan Jarrett
|
044d408cf8
|
deployment fixes. add open graph
|
2025-12-18 11:19:49 -06:00 |
|
Evan Jarrett
|
4063544cdf
|
cleanup view around attestations. credential helper self upgrades. better oauth support
|
2025-12-18 09:33:31 -06:00 |
|
Evan Jarrett
|
6793ba6a50
|
use confidential oauth in production
|
2025-10-29 12:06:47 -05:00 |
|
Evan Jarrett
|
e62ebdaa53
|
clean up duplicate functions
|
2025-10-28 09:43:43 -05:00 |
|
Evan Jarrett
|
0b22082f89
|
lower cached plc hits to 8 hours
|
2025-10-26 22:50:42 -05:00 |
|
Evan Jarrett
|
e17600db28
|
slog and refactor config in appview
|
2025-10-25 11:00:48 -05:00 |
|
Evan Jarrett
|
ba97e19ef3
|
begin moving to slog
|
2025-10-25 09:54:26 -05:00 |
|
Evan Jarrett
|
771cd4390a
|
implement com.atproto.sync.getRepoStatus
|
2025-10-25 09:13:47 -05:00 |
|
Evan Jarrett
|
2026780e11
|
fix test
|
2025-10-25 01:17:35 -05:00 |
|
Evan Jarrett
|
2f27f22650
|
fix ListCrewMembers
|
2025-10-25 01:13:57 -05:00 |
|
Evan Jarrett
|
2b0501a437
|
more logging
|
2025-10-25 00:55:22 -05:00 |
|
Evan Jarrett
|
e2d65c627f
|
we only use service tokens now
|
2025-10-25 00:37:46 -05:00 |
|
Evan Jarrett
|
f75d9ceafb
|
big scary refactor. sync enable_bluesky_posts with captain record. implement oauth logout handler. implement crew assignment to hold. this caused a lot of circular dependencies and needed to move functions around in order to fix
|
2025-10-24 23:51:32 -05:00 |
|
Evan Jarrett
|
0c4d1cae8f
|
fix post schema
|
2025-10-24 20:27:16 -05:00 |
|
Evan Jarrett
|
9eb69e2ea7
|
more linting fixes
|
2025-10-24 01:05:19 -05:00 |
|
Evan Jarrett
|
dd79b8a0ee
|
actually wrap them in a envvar check
|
2025-10-23 16:43:58 -05:00 |
|
Evan Jarrett
|
751fa1a3f0
|
post to bluesky when manifests uploaded. linting fixes
|
2025-10-23 12:24:04 -05:00 |
|
Evan Jarrett
|
220022c9c5
|
for real fix
|
2025-10-22 23:30:09 -05:00 |
|
Evan Jarrett
|
957b216c79
|
try and fix timestamp for historical records
|
2025-10-22 23:28:26 -05:00 |
|
Evan Jarrett
|
b5a0e19843
|
try and implement firehose cursor for subscribeRepo
|
2025-10-22 23:17:51 -05:00 |
|
Evan Jarrett
|
30ea5256f3
|
try and add cursor=0 to subscribe
|
2025-10-22 22:20:23 -05:00 |
|
Evan Jarrett
|
aff5d7248c
|
try and implement getsession and app-password
|
2025-10-22 21:20:40 -05:00 |
|
Evan Jarrett
|
3809bcab25
|
add bluesky post with status
|
2025-10-22 18:38:43 -05:00 |
|
Evan Jarrett
|
1b1400a6fb
|
dedupe hold health checks
|
2025-10-22 18:17:44 -05:00 |
|
Evan Jarrett
|
0e4dd9af20
|
add middleware logging to xprc requests in hold. add tangled profile creation
|
2025-10-22 17:06:10 -05:00 |
|
Evan Jarrett
|
fde8421dac
|
remove restriction on sync.GetRecord
|
2025-10-22 11:23:18 -05:00 |
|
Evan Jarrett
|
3e9a496a5d
|
refactor how annotations are stored. add ability to create bsky profile for hold user
|
2025-10-22 11:08:13 -05:00 |
|
Evan Jarrett
|
ce7160cdca
|
add backlinks to tags
|
2025-10-21 09:29:40 -05:00 |
|
Evan Jarrett
|
5d52007104
|
general bug fixes
|
2025-10-21 09:21:51 -05:00 |
|
Evan Jarrett
|
965e73881b
|
try and support multi-arch manifest types. add more unit tests. add scope for oras blobs for future proofing
|
2025-10-19 22:26:47 -05:00 |
|
Evan Jarrett
|
7228b532ba
|
bug fixes, code cleanup, tests. trying to get multipart uploads working for the 12th time
|
2025-10-19 20:55:18 -05:00 |
|
Evan Jarrett
|
1b3a4eea47
|
refactor hold pkg to separate oci image endpoints
|
2025-10-19 17:23:46 -05:00 |
|
Evan Jarrett
|
fa931aca3b
|
combine s3 into multipart
|
2025-10-19 09:14:47 -05:00 |
|
Evan Jarrett
|
90ef4e90e5
|
fix pushing and pulling from docker
|
2025-10-18 21:21:54 -05:00 |
|
Evan Jarrett
|
1658a53cad
|
docker push works, hold endpoints require auth
|
2025-10-18 20:11:36 -05:00 |
|
Evan Jarrett
|
f4b84ca75f
|
more appview cleanup and test coverage
|
2025-10-17 21:12:05 -05:00 |
|
Evan Jarrett
|
606c8a842a
|
minor bug fixes around hold did:web instead of url endpoint
|
2025-10-17 17:42:23 -05:00 |
|
Evan Jarrett
|
d41686c340
|
remove unused files, add workflow for tests
|
2025-10-17 17:16:09 -05:00 |
|
Evan Jarrett
|
48414be75d
|
lots of unit testing for xrpc endpoints. start pointing appview to the new endpoints. remove legacy api endpoints
|
2025-10-17 15:41:20 -05:00 |
|
Evan Jarrett
|
0db35bacad
|
xrpc multipart blob upload functionality for OCI containers
|
2025-10-16 22:51:03 -05:00 |
|
Evan Jarrett
|
003dab263d
|
remove older endpoints add docs for blob migration to xrpc
|
2025-10-16 21:34:55 -05:00 |
|
Evan Jarrett
|
7cf6da09f9
|
add test coverage for xrpc endpoints, match spec as close as possible
|
2025-10-16 20:42:14 -05:00 |
|
Evan Jarrett
|
963786f7cc
|
begin getRepo and subscribeRepos
|
2025-10-16 20:16:59 -05:00 |
|
Evan Jarrett
|
29ccb15e54
|
xrpc cleanup
|
2025-10-16 18:03:05 -05:00 |
|
Evan Jarrett
|
0dc2294c87
|
user repomgr for record management
tests
vendor repomgr
|
2025-10-16 13:08:19 -05:00 |
|
Evan Jarrett
|
70e802764b
|
crazy refactor to start using holds embedded pds for crew/captain validation
|
2025-10-16 00:05:45 -05:00 |
|